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Big Map Lichen | Halmaheran Blossom Bat |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om | Fungi (균계) | Animalia (동물) |
| Phylum | Ascomycota (자낭균류) | Chordata (척삭동물) |
| Class | Lecanoromycetes (요강버섯강) | Mammalia (포유류) |
| Order | Rhizocarpales (Rhizocarpales) | Chiroptera (박쥐) |
| Family | Rhizocarpaceae | Pteropodidae (Fruit Bats) |
| Genus | Rhizocarpon | Syconycteris |
| Species | Rhizocarpon grande | Syconycteris carolinae |
